Measurement of the branching fraction and CP asymmetry in B0 → π0π0 decays, and an improved constraint on ϕ2

We measure the branching fraction and CP violation asymmetry in the decay B0 → π0π0, using a data sample of 752 × 106 BB¯ pairs collected at the ϒð4SÞ resonance with the Belle detector at the KEKB eþe collider. The obtained branching fraction and direct CP asymmetry are BðB → π0π0Þ ¼ ½1.31 0.19ðstatÞ 0.19ðsystÞ × 10−6 and ACP ¼ þ0.14 0.36ðstatÞ 0.10ðsystÞ, respectively. The signal significance, including the systematic uncertainty, is 6.4 standard deviations. We combine these results with Belle’s earlier measurements of B0 → πþπ and B → ππ0 to exclude the CP-violating parameter ϕ2 from the range 15.5° < ϕ2 < 75.0° at 95% confidence level.
